2009 Chevrolet Express vs. 1985 Mazda 929

To start off, 2009 Chevrolet Express is newer by 24 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1985 Mazda 929.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1985 Mazda 929 would be higher. At 4,800 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 Chevrolet Express is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Chevrolet Express (279 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 190 more horse power than 1985 Mazda 929. (89 HP @ 4800 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Chevrolet Express should accelerate faster than 1985 Mazda 929.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Chevrolet Express weights approximately 111 kg more than 1985 Mazda 929.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2009 Chevrolet Express (399 Nm @ 4500 RPM) has 239 more torque (in Nm) than 1985 Mazda 929. (160 Nm @ 2600 RPM). This means 2009 Chevrolet Express will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1985 Mazda 929.
